What companies run services between Avignon, France and Langres, France?

You can take a train from Avignon Tgv to Langres via Dijon Ville in around 5h 2m. Alternatively, you can take a bus from Avignon to Langres via Lyon, Perrache Bus Station, Dijon, and Dijon Ville in around 8h 33m.
